Sentara Health is looking to hire a Remote Enterprise Analytics Consultant.
This is a remote position: Remote opportunities available in the following states: Virginia, North Carolina, Alabama, Delaware, Florida, Georgia, Idaho, Indiana, Kansas, Louisiana, Maine, Maryland, Minnesota, Nebraska, Nevada, New Hampshire, North Dakota,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, South Carolina, South Dakota, Tennessee, Texas, Utah, Washington (state), West Virginia, Wisconsin, Wyoming
The Enterprise Analytics Consultant supports executive leadership and Vice Presidents within the enterprise-wide analytic community, including Enterprise Analytics, Finance, and Strategy. Helps lead and coordinate major cross-functional analytics and governance initiatives in support of Sentara's top line strategic goals and Enterprise analytics divisional goals. Provides guidance across the analytic community around development of key analytic models, dashboards and strategic reporting, especially when cross-functional coordination is required. Takes a key role in developing and administering enterprise-level data governance functions.
As a subject matter expert, this role will require the use of analytic skills to offer data-driven conclusions and recommendations to business partners.
Domain knowledge in the following areas is preferred. While all are not required, the ideal candidate will demonstrate understanding of the following: Data exploration & visualization techniques; statistical and non-statistical modeling and optimization for predictive and prescriptive analytics; analytic programming; database management, including the role of master data management, data quality, ETL, storage, processing, and cloud computing; healthcare electronic medical record systems, billing systems, imaging systems, productivity and financial systems in ambulatory, acute, and post-acute settings. Business acumen around basic finance, accounting, operations, management & marketing.

Sentara Healthcare celebrates a 130-year history of innovation, compassion and community benefit. Based in Norfolk, VA, Sentara is a diverse not-for-profit family of 12 hospitals, an array of integrated services and a team of nearly 30,000 strong on a mission to improve health every day. This mandate is pursued through a disciplined strategy to achieve Top 10% performance in key measures through shared best practices, transformation of primary care through clinical integration and strategic growth that adds value to the communities we serve in Virginia and North Carolina.
